Florida homeowners have many resources at their fingertips for home improvements, including renovation loans, repair programs, and energy efficiency upgrades.

 

First-time buyers have down payment assistance programs available across the state.

Homeowners needing refinancing their mortgage have options helping lower your mortgage rates or access home equity.

 

For homes needing major repairs, there are programs for roof replacements, window and door upgrades, and other critical home projects.
